You know what’s annoying? Having to log into some clunky portal just to check your attendance. Students at my college had to deal with this constantly - remembering passwords, navigating awful interfaces, and half the time the system was down anyway.
So I built something better.
The actual problem
Students needed to check attendance but kept running into:
- Portal only worked during certain hours (seriously?)
- Everyone forgot their login details
- The website was from 2005 and acted like it
- Staff got bombarded with “what’s my attendance?” questions
My solution: WhatsApp automation
Instead of fixing the portal (impossible), I made it so students could just text their enrollment number to get their attendance. Simple.
Here’s how it works:
- Student texts “ATTENDANCE 12345678”
- UIPath grabs the message
- System looks up their attendance
- Student gets their info back instantly
Building it with UIPath
I used UIPath because it’s actually good at this stuff:
- Monitors WhatsApp for messages
- Parses the enrollment number
- Hits the attendance database
- Sends back a clean response
The trickiest part was handling errors - what if someone sends garbage? What if the database is down? Had to think through all the ways it could break.
